News summary

Kazakhstan is rapidly emerging as a pivotal logistics hub in Eurasia, with cargo transit volumes rising 7.1% in 2024 and expected to nearly triple by 2030 due to significant investments in rail, road, port, and air infrastructure. The country’s strategic location along 13 international transport corridors, including the Middle Corridor and the North-South route, bolsters its role as a resilient trade conduit between Asia and Europe. Kazakhstan’s economy grew 6% in early 2025, driven by industry, construction, trade, and transportation services, with government initiatives focusing on sustainable growth through international trade and logistics.
